Evaluation Of Nutritional Value Of Different Diets For Dairy Cow

In the experiment, three Total Mixed Rations (TMR) according to large-scale dairy farm, standardized dairy cow raising area and the free-range farmers were be researched. Diet MF (Mixed Forage) was the TMR usually used in Large-scale dairy farm, Roughage was made up of alfalfa and silage; Diets CSA (Corn Straw A) was the TMR,which used corn straw to replacing for the alfalfa and corn silage in the MF; Diet CSB (Corn Straw B) used mixed meal replacing for soybean meals in the diet CSA. In order to evaluate nutritional value of common diets for diary cow in China, CNCPS system, rumen nylon bag method, feeding and digestibility trials were used to evaluate the nutritional value of three diets, and combining with production, discusses different types of diet affect the performance of dairy cattle nutrient digestibility and production. Test consisted three parts:Experiment1:The experiment evaluated nutritional value of common feed and different diets for diary cow according to Cornell Net Carbohydrate and Protein System.The results showed that:CNCPS analysis method could determine more indicators and react comprehensively nutrients of feed and feed utilization of animal. Using straw instead of alfalfa silage as roughage source of diet decreased the of content CP and energy in TMR, increased the carbohydrate (CHO), but at the same time reduced the CNSC and PC of protein in rumen. With miscellaneous meal replacement diet puffing soybean meal and soybean, further reducing the diet of CP and energy level, increase the indigestible carbohydrates components CC and PC of protein.Experiment2:The experiment was carried out on three fistulated multiparous Holstein dairy cows to research ruminal degradation of nutritions of different diets using nylon bag technique,and calculated the rumen energy nitrogen balance(RENB). The results showed that:using com straw instead of alfalfa and corn silage in the diet MF, reduced rumen degradation rate of DM, OM, CP, NDF and ADF; There was not significant difference of rumen effective degradation rate of each nutrition, when uesd miscellaneous meal instead of soybean meal group. MF and CSA groups were in a negative balance of nitrogen, the CSB was in a positive balance of nitrogen.Experiment3:48Holstein cows with similar weight, parity and DIM were chosed to determine the digestibility of the diets and performance of the cows, cows were randomly assigned to3groups,and were fed3diets respectively. The results showed that:using corn straw instead of alfalfa and corn silage in the diet MF reduced apparent digestibility of nutrients of diet, DMI,milk yield, protein percetage, protein yield and fat yield sigenificantly, but has no effect on fat percentage; Using miscellaneous meal instead of soybean meal reduced nutrition level of diet, increased th digestibility of diet significant1, but had no effect on production performance.
